I have a pair of AR-2ax. Cab have serial # 170589. Good tweeters (thank heaven), tweeters are front wired, mids and woofers had been replaced by others. I found suitable mids, and installed. Woofers, I was told, came from AR 2ax and are dated 1968. Woofers are too big for cabs. Cabs have 10.25" openings with 4 screw holes @ 9.75" on center. Woofers measure 11" dia, with 6 screw holes 10.5" on center.

Do I have 2ax woofers at all? Did the woofers change with time? Note that the woofers have cloth surrounds, so I thinking that they are earlier. Cab serial # indicates later production? but they have the front wired tweeters.

I am confused. Can anyone shed some light?

Glen,

Earlier AR-2ax's used your larger cloth surround woofers. The first foam surround 2ax woofers also had a larger frame, which fit the earlier cabinet.

The majority of AR-2ax's were manufactured with the smaller version, original to your cabinets.
